			 [ QUOTE ] If you look at the pics the car has pdb but the center caps read cmd, not pdb there is a camaro emble on the glovebox door never seen one on a 67 and heres the best part look at the gauges (gas and speed)they are silver and shiny like the 68's [/ QUOTE ] Look at the pics real close again. Just because it has a power booster doesn't mean it has power disc brakes. The master cylinder is clearly for a drum brake car and it doesn't have the proportioning valve. And yes the gauge package is for a 68 as well as the glove box door and the deck lid and on and on and on.  They couldn't even get the wiper motor installed correctly. Rick H |
